|
JavaコンパイラとはJavaのソースコードをJavaクラスファイルに翻訳(コンパイル)するコンピュータプログラムのことである。 ==主要なコンパイラ== 2007年時点で、以下のような主要なJavaコンパイラがある: ; javac : オラクルから出ているJava Development Kitに含まれている。 ; Jikes : C++で書かれたIBMから出ているオープンソースコンパイラであり、最適化のため静的単一代入形式の変形を使用している。 ; GCJ : GNUコンパイラコレクション (GCC) の一部である。GCCは C、Fortran、Pascal他、Java以外の言語も含む。 GCCのバックエンドを用いてネイティブコードを生成できる。 ; ECJ : the Eclipse Compiler for Java, Eclipse JDTに使用されているオープンソースインクリメンタルコンパイラ。 抄文引用元・出典: フリー百科事典『 ウィキペディア(Wikipedia)』 ■ウィキペディアで「Javaコンパイラ」の詳細全文を読む 英語版ウィキペディアに対照対訳語「 Java compiler 」があります。 スポンサード リンク
|